Home
last modified time | relevance | path

Searched refs:kIsVolatile (Results 1 – 7 of 7) sorted by relevance

/aosp12/art/runtime/mirror/
H A Dobject-inl.h392 bool kIsVolatile>
400 kIsVolatile); in SetFieldBoolean()
409 bool kIsVolatile>
459 bool kIsVolatile>
475 bool kIsVolatile>
503 bool kIsVolatile>
533 bool kIsVolatile>
603 bool kIsVolatile>
624 bool kIsVolatile>
630 if (kIsVolatile) { in SetFieldObjectWithoutWriteBarrier()
[all …]
H A Dobject.h279 bool kIsVolatile = false>
292 bool kIsVolatile = false>
300 bool kIsVolatile = false>
312 bool kIsVolatile = false>
358 if (kIsVolatile) { in SetFieldPrimitive()
370 if (kIsVolatile) { in GetFieldPrimitive()
399 bool kIsVolatile = false>
406 bool kIsVolatile = false>
441 bool kIsVolatile = false>
448 bool kIsVolatile = false>
[all …]
H A Dobject_reference.h173 template <bool kIsVolatile = false>
176 kIsVolatile ? reference_.load(std::memory_order_seq_cst) : reference_.LoadJavaData()); in AsMirrorPtr()
179 template <bool kIsVolatile = false>
181 if (kIsVolatile) { in Assign()
188 template <bool kIsVolatile = false>
H A Dobject_reference-inl.h46 template <bool kIsVolatile>
49 Assign<kIsVolatile>(ptr.Ptr()); in Assign()
H A Dvar_handle.cc204 static constexpr bool kIsVolatile = false; in ReadBarrierForVarHandleAccess() local
206 ReadBarrier::Barrier<mirror::Object, kIsVolatile, kWithReadBarrier, kAlwaysUpdateField>( in ReadBarrierForVarHandleAccess()
/aosp12/art/runtime/
H A Dread_barrier-inl.h35 template <typename MirrorType, bool kIsVolatile, ReadBarrierOption kReadBarrierOption,
58 MirrorType* ref = ref_addr->template AsMirrorPtr<kIsVolatile>(); in Barrier()
77 return ref_addr->template AsMirrorPtr<kIsVolatile>(); in Barrier()
79 MirrorType* ref = ref_addr->template AsMirrorPtr<kIsVolatile>(); in Barrier()
102 return ref_addr->template AsMirrorPtr<kIsVolatile>(); in Barrier()
H A Dread_barrier.h53 bool kIsVolatile,